Du Juan

Du Juan

Du Juan's Rating: 8.32/10info

Based on 130 votes from Hotness Rater voters

Won Against

  • Cecilia Cheung
    Unrated
    'On The Road' Premiere at Grauman's Chinese Theatre on November 3, 2012 (2012 AFI FEST)
    Unrated
    Silje Norendal taking a selfie
    Unrated
  • Paula Brancati
    Unrated
    Jacquelyn Hickerson in a bikini
    Unrated
    Sondra Faas taking a selfie
    Unrated
  • Alena Snow
    Unrated
    Lauryn Hill
    Unrated
    Agyness Deyn
    Unrated
  • Jeannie Paparone in a bikini
    Unrated
    Janeen Lankowski in a bikini
    Unrated
    Elizabeth Warren
    Unrated

Lost Against

  • Lily XO
    8.38/10
    Leila Lowfire
    8.37/10
    Natalia Dyer
    8.34/10
  • Aljona Shiskova taking a selfie
    8.33/10
    Sarah Jessica Parker
    8.32/10
    Sapphire Elia
    8.31/10
  • Qiao En Chen
    8.25/10
    Polina Borodina
    8.21/10
    Lin Chi Ling
    8.16/10
  • Jeanette Biedermann U 30Verleihung Deutscher Fernsehpreis in Köln on October 2, 2012
    8.04/10
    Michelle Williams
    7.82/10
    Ashley Kaltwasser
    7.77/10